For the bolded I think you are confusing META with TELLS.

 

Meta is something created by the player and as such is subject to be abused by said player. Particularly something that would be town meta. Despo can expound on this I think because he uses and abuses his meta for doing scummy things when town to reduce suspicion when he is mafia. 

I have some suspicion on Csarmi and his claim because he would be the perfect player to make this claim. He does have a history of claiming early and he is following his meta down to posting it in purple and bold. It would be a perfect claim. 

 

 

Tells are things that most players will do (some more than others) as mafia. Most of them are either subconscious or the horns of a dilemma where they are damned if they do and damned if they don't.  

 

One of those things is defend both mafia teammates to protect them and townies for town cred. This is something that X has been doing.
